Company - National Tool Hire Company
Job Title - Assistant Branch Manager
Location - York
Salary - £30k / annum + quarterly bonus + excellent benefits
Hours - 40 hours per week, Monday to Friday
Holidays - 25 days + Bank Holidays

We have an exciting opportunity for an Assistant Branch Manager to join the team of a national company that supplies equipment to the construction industry.

Within this role you will provide full support to the Branch Manager, ensuring the efficient running of the branch on a day to day basis.

Excellent training and opportunities for progression.

The main parts of the role include:

  • Supporting the Branch Manager and team in day to day duties
  • Supervising the hire desk and drivers schedules ensuring efficient delivery and collection of equipment
  • Supporting the workshop ensuring all assets are in good working order and any repairs are managed effectively
  • Awareness of P&L of the branch
  • Assist in the sound compliance of the branch supporting all administrative duties
  • Ensure branch colleagues are trained and developed effectively to be able to carry out their roles
